[Changes in intellectual function during perioperative period evaluated by Hasegawa's Dementia Scale]
T Igarashi1, A Konishi, D Sonehara
1Department of Anesthesiology, Mitsui Memorial Hospital, Tokyo.
Summary
Aging and preoperative complications like heart disease increase dementia risk during surgery. Minimizing postoperative stress and using local anesthesia can improve cognitive outcomes.

Purpose:
- To investigate changes in intellectual status during the perioperative period.
- To identify preoperative, intraoperative, and postoperative risk factors associated with cognitive changes.
- To analyze factors influencing cognitive score improvement or deterioration.
Summary:
- This study examined 190 patients, assessing intellectual status changes using the Hasegawa's Dementia Scale (HDS-R).
- Preoperative risk factors included aging, cerebral vascular disease, myocardial infarction, arrhythmia, and diabetes mellitus.
- Postoperative risks involved hypoproteinemia and stressful conditions; local anesthesia correlated with improved scores.
Impact:
- Identifies key risk factors for perioperative cognitive dysfunction, aiding in patient risk stratification.
- Highlights the importance of optimizing patient condition before surgery and minimizing postoperative stress.
- Suggests local anesthesia as a potentially protective strategy against postoperative cognitive decline.
